Company Overview: Flowrite is the UK's leading National Air Conditioning & Refrigeration Company specialising in reactive repair, maintenance and installations within the Leisure & Hospitality, Retail, Commercial and Public sectors.
Working closely with the PPM Administrators, Parts Team, Operations Management and Customers, the Contract Administrators will be responsible for day to day operations.
